The
888 Group is headquartered in Gibraltar and owns
Cassava Enterprises (Gibraltar) Limited, the company
that operates 888.com. Cassava Enterprises operates
under a license granted by the Government of Gibraltar.
888.com
is one of the leading gambling entertainment venues
on the Internet, offering both Pacific Poker and
Casino-on-Net. Since its official launch in 1997,
over 25 Million people have experienced 888's
exciting gaming action on the World Wide Web.

Shane
Warne gambles big on new career path, by Luke
Dennehy - 16th January 2008
(Credit:
news.com.au)
He
conquered the world of cricket and now Shane Warne
is about to embark on a new career - as a professional
poker player.
The
Herald Sun can reveal that Warne has signed with
poker giant 888.com to play poker around the world,
including the prestigious World Series of Poker
won famously by Aussie Joe Hachem in 2005.
Warne
was excited yesterday at his new challenge, which
will see him travel to the US, UK, New Zealand
and possibly South Africa with 888.com this year
with more dates possible around the world.
"Nothing
will replace the 20 years of cricket in my life
but there are a lot of similarities," he
said.
"It's
a game of skill that has a lot of analogies to
cricket.
"You
have to be very, very disciplined. "I'm really
excited. Hopefully this will replace the competitive
spirit that I had with cricket."
Warne's
interest in poker developed from playing with
mates over the past five years to a professional
career after becoming good friends with Joe Hachem
and his brother Tony.
He
sees the Hachem family every week. "Joe and
Tony have taught me a lot, and what excellent
teachers to have," he said.
"But
my attitude is I've got a lot more to learn about
the game." Warne, who quit cricket last year
after two decades on tour, said part of the enjoyment
of retirement was not being away from home and
family and friends for months.
His
poker career won't have the same travel demands.
"The travel is different. It's obviously
not like a cricket tour and will be in small stages,"
Warne said.
As
well as the poker, Warne said he has been kept
busy by other sponsor commitments. "It's
been great, I've been enjoying doing lots of different
things and it's been great to spend heaps of time
with the kids," he said. Warne's
first hit-out with 888.com will be at the Aussie
Millions at Crown today. He expects to be a little
nervous, but he is looking forward to playing
more and heading overseas soon.
